Doxycycline Drug Interactions

| Drug | Severity | Summary |
|---|---|---|
| Acenocoumarol | SEVERE | Doxycycline increases the anticoagulant effect of Acenocoumarol. Manufacturer advises monitor INR. |
| Acitretin | SEVERE | Acitretin increases the risk of benign intracranial hypertension when given with Doxycycline. Man... |
| Alcohol | SEVERE | Alcohol -induced liver disease increases the risk of hepatotoxicity in those taking Doxycycline. ... |
| Alitretinoin | SEVERE | Alitretinoin increases the risk of benign intracranial hypertension when given with Doxycycline. ... |
| Bemiparin | SEVERE | Doxycycline might increase the risk of hepatotoxicity when given with Bemiparin (high-dose). Manu... |
| Ciclosporin | SEVERE | Doxycycline is predicted to increase the concentration of Ciclosporin. Manufacturer advises monitor. |
| Dalteparin | SEVERE | Doxycycline might increase the risk of hepatotoxicity when given with Dalteparin (high-dose). Man... |
| Enoxaparin | SEVERE | Doxycycline might increase the risk of hepatotoxicity when given with Enoxaparin (high-dose). Man... |
| Isotretinoin | SEVERE | Isotretinoin increases the risk of benign intracranial hypertension when given with Doxycycline. ... |
| Lithium | SEVERE | Doxycycline is predicted to increase the risk of Lithium (Lithium carbonate, Lithium citrate) tox... |
| Phenindione | SEVERE | Doxycycline is predicted to increase the anticoagulant effect of Phenindione. Manufacturer advise... |
| Tinzaparin | SEVERE | Doxycycline might increase the risk of hepatotoxicity when given with Tinzaparin (high-dose). Man... |
| Tretinoin | SEVERE | Tretinoin increases the risk of benign intracranial hypertension when given with Doxycycline. Man... |
| Warfarin | SEVERE | Doxycycline increases the anticoagulant effect of Warfarin. Manufacturer advises monitor INR. |
| Antacids | MODERATE | oral Antacids greatly dec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ises separate ... |
| Bismuth | MODERATE | oral Bismuth greatly decreases the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ises separate ... |
| Calcium acetate | MODERATE | oral Calcium acetate is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er ad... |
| Calcium carbonate | MODERATE | oral Calcium carbonate is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er ... |
| Calcium chloride | MODERATE | oral Calcium chloride is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er a... |
| Calcium gluconate | MODERATE | oral Calcium gluconate is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er ... |
| Calcium lactate | MODERATE | oral Calcium lactate is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er ad... |
| Calcium phosphate | MODERATE | oral Calcium phosphate is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er ... |
| Carbamazepine | MODERATE | Carbamazepine decreases the concentration of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adjust dose. |
| Enzalutamide | MODERATE | Enzalutamide is predicted to affect the exposure to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ises use with ca... |
| Fosphenytoin | MODERATE | Fosphenytoin is predicted to decrease the concentration of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adju... |
| Iron | MODERATE | oral Iron decreases the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ises Doxycycline should b... |
| Kaolin | MODERATE | oral Kaolin is predicted to dec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er makes no re... |
| Lanthanum | MODERATE | oral Lanthanum might dec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ises separate a... |
| Phenobarbital | MODERATE | Phenobarbital decreases the concentration of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adjust dose. |
| Phenytoin | MODERATE | Phenytoin decreases the concentration of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adjust dose. |
| Primidone | MODERATE | Primidone decreases the concentration of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adjust dose. |
| Quinapril | MODERATE | oral Quinapril (magnesium carbonate-containing forms) might decrease the absorption of oral Doxyc... |
| Rifampicin | MODERATE | Rifampicin modestly decreases the exposure to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ises adjust dose. |
| Strontium | MODERATE | Strontium is predicted to decrease the absorption of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ises avoid. |
| Sucralfate | MODERATE | oral Sucralfate might decrease the absorption of oral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ises separatin... |
| Zinc | MODERATE | oral Zinc is predicted to decrease the absorption of Doxycycline. Manufacturer advises separate a... |
